1. University of Michigan 🏆 BEST OVERALL

University of Michigan
University of Michigan

Type: Public, R1 | Tuition: ~$26,000/yr in-state, ~$50,000/yr out-of-state (MSW) | Best for: Students wanting the top-ranked, research-driven school with broad specializations

The University of Michigan School of Social Work in Ann Arbor is consistently ranked #1 in the nation by U.S. News. It offers a flexible MSW with pathways across interpersonal practice, management/leadership, policy, and community organization, plus numerous dual degrees (with public health, law, business, and more).

Its research funding, field-placement network, and faculty are among the deepest in the field, anchoring the top spot.

2. University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ill 💎 BEST VALUE

University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ill
University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ill

Type: Public, R1 | Tuition: ~$11,000/yr in-state, ~$30,000/yr out-of-state (MSW) | Best for: Students wanting an elite program at public tuition

The UNC-Chapel Hill School of Social Work is a perennial top-5 program that delivers elite training in clinical and community practice at notably low in-state public tuition. Its strong field-education network across North Carolina, well-regarded research, and licensure outcomes make it the best value among top programs.

Out-of-state students still pay far less than at private peers.

Which university is the best overall for social work? The University of Michigan earns the top spot - its School of Social Work is consistently ranked #1 nationally for research strength, broad clinical/macro/policy pathways, and extensive dual-degree options.

What is the best value university for social work? The University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ill is our best value - a perennial top-5 program offered at low in-state public tuition with strong field education and licensure outcomes.

Do I need a CSWE-accredited program to become a social worker? Yes - licensure as an LCSW or LMSW requires a degree from a CSWE-accredited BSW or MSW program; all ten programs on this list are accredited.

Should I choose a clinical (micro) or macro social work track? Choose clinical/micro if you want direct practice and therapy; choose macro if you want policy, management, or community organizing. Schools like Michigan, Columbia, and Berkeley offer both.

Are there strong online social work programs? Yes - the USC Suzanne Dworak-Peck School of Social Work runs a well-established online MSW with virtual field education, making it flexible for working students.

What is advanced-standing MSW? Advanced standing lets students who already hold a CSWE-accredited BSW complete the MSW faster (often in one year), reducing both time and cost; most top programs offer it.
